Zack Snyder Confirms Talks of SnyderVerse To Continue in Animation

Zack Snyder suggests his DC story could continue beyond live-action movies. While discussing the 10th anniversary of Batman v. Superman: Dawn of Justice, he mentioned he’s considered options like animation or comic books to finish the story he originally planned after Justice League.

Oops! South Korea’s NTS Wallet Disaster Reveals Shocking Tech Failures

In a move straight out of the “How to Lose Millions 101” handbook, South Korea’s National Tax Service (NTS) has issued a public apology after a photograph they thought was harmless turned into a crypto disaster. The result? Nearly 7 billion won ($4.8 million) in seized cryptocurrency is now gone, all thanks to a simple, avoidable mistake.
